虚拟机里无法识别usb,KVM虚拟机无法识别USB设备的解决方案与技巧详解
- 综合资讯
- 2024-11-11 02:19:31
- 2

在KVM虚拟机中,若遇到无法识别USB设备的问题,可尝试以下解决方案:检查虚拟机设置中的USB设备选项是否开启;确保物理主机上的USB控制器支持热插拔;更新虚拟机内核和...
在KVM虚拟机中,若遇到无法识别USB设备的问题,可尝试以下解决方案:检查虚拟机设置中的USB设备选项是否开启;确保物理主机上的USB控制器支持热插拔;更新虚拟机内核和驱动,以解决兼容性问题。可尝试重新启动虚拟机或主机,以及检查硬件连接是否正常。
随着虚拟技术的不断发展,KVM(Kernel-based Virtual Machine)作为一种高效的虚拟化解决方案,被越来越多的用户所采用,在使用KVM虚拟机时,有些用户可能会遇到无法识别USB设备的问题,本文将针对这一问题,详细讲解KVM虚拟机无法识别USB设备的解决方案与技巧,帮助您解决这一问题。
KVM虚拟机无法识别USB设备的原因
1、USB控制器未启用
KVM虚拟机默认情况下,可能没有启用USB控制器,如果USB控制器未启用,虚拟机将无法识别USB设备。
2、USB设备驱动未安装
在某些情况下,虚拟机可能没有安装相应的USB设备驱动,导致无法识别USB设备。
3、USB设备权限问题
虚拟机中某些USB设备可能存在权限问题,导致无法识别。
4、虚拟机内核版本问题
虚拟机内核版本与USB设备的驱动程序不兼容,也可能导致无法识别USB设备。
KVM虚拟机无法识别USB设备的解决方案
1、启用USB控制器
(1)在虚拟机管理器中,选择需要启用的虚拟机。
(2)点击“设置”按钮,进入虚拟机设置界面。
(3)在“硬件”选项卡中,找到“USB控制器”选项。
(4)勾选“启用USB控制器”,然后点击“确定”按钮。
2、安装USB设备驱动
(1)在虚拟机中,打开终端。
(2)执行以下命令,安装USB设备驱动:
sudo apt-get install usbutils
(3)根据提示,完成驱动安装。
3、解决USB设备权限问题
(1)在虚拟机中,打开终端。
(2)执行以下命令,为当前用户添加USB权限:
sudo usermod -a -G users $(whoami)
(3)重启虚拟机,重新识别USB设备。
4、更新虚拟机内核版本
(1)在虚拟机中,打开终端。
(2)执行以下命令,更新虚拟机内核:
sudo apt-get update sudo apt-get upgrade
(3)重启虚拟机,重新识别USB设备。
KVM虚拟机识别USB设备的技巧
1、在虚拟机设置中,选择“USB控制器”选项,可以调整USB设备连接方式,如自动连接、手动连接等。
2、在虚拟机设置中,可以调整USB设备的优先级,确保虚拟机首先识别重要的USB设备。
3、在虚拟机中,可以使用lsusb
命令查看已连接的USB设备。
4、在虚拟机中,可以使用usbview
命令查看USB设备的详细信息。
KVM虚拟机无法识别USB设备的问题可能由多种原因引起,通过以上解决方案和技巧,可以帮助您解决这一问题,在实际操作中,请根据具体情况选择合适的方法,确保虚拟机能够顺利识别USB设备。
本文链接:https://www.zhitaoyun.cn/744694.html
发表评论